IND Vs ENG 1st Test Day 5: Shardul Thakur Takes Two Wickets In Two Balls - WATCH

Shardul Thakur turned the India vs England 1st Test around at Headingley, dismissing Ben Duckett on 149 and Harry Brook for a golden duck

Shardul Thakur had little impact through most of the India vs England 1st Test, but on Day 5, when it matters the most, the Indian pacer is making his presence felt at Headingley after play resumed following a rain delay.

He picked up two wickets in two balls in the 54th over -- first ending Ben Duckett’s stunning knock on 149, and then removing the dangerous Harry Brook for a golden duck. Just like that, in two deliveries, Thakur turned the tide.

In the first innings, he went wicketless, conceding 38 runs in 6 overs. With the bat, he scored just one run before falling to Ben Stokes when India posted 471 runs. His second-innings performance wasn’t much different--dismissed by Josh Tongue for only 4 runs, adding little to India’s total of 364, built on tons from KL Rahul and Rishabh Pant.

However, on the final day, the 33-year-old all-rounder is stepping up when it matters most.

England had started their chase of 371 strongly, reaching 188 without loss. Prasidh Krishna finally broke through, removing Zak Crawley for 65. Soon after, he sent back Ollie Pope for just 8, giving India hope on a tense Day 5 at Headingley.

So far in his Test career, Shardul Thakur has taken 31 wickets in 19 innings and scored 880 runs.
